Bienvenidos

Todos estos pasos descriptos fueron probados en ambientes productivos

martes, 10 de enero de 2012

Desasignar System Board en 25k


Para desasignar una System Board con el sistema operativo ejecutandose, realizar desde la system controller :
**** OJO que esto me freeza el Sistema Operativo por unos minutos ***
e25k> deleteboard -c unconfigure SB12
System may be temporarily suspended, proceed
(yes/no)? yes
request suspend SUNW_OS
request suspend SUNW_OS done
request delete capacity (8 cpus)
request delete capacity (4194304 pages)
request delete capacity SB12 done
request offline SUNW_cpu/cpu384
request offline SUNW_cpu/cpu388
request offline SUNW_cpu/cpu385
request offline SUNW_cpu/cpu389
request offline SUNW_cpu/cpu386
request offline SUNW_cpu/cpu390
request offline SUNW_cpu/cpu387
request offline SUNW_cpu/cpu391
request offline SUNW_cpu/cpu384 done
request offline SUNW_cpu/cpu388 done
request offline SUNW_cpu/cpu385 done
request offline SUNW_cpu/cpu389 done
request offline SUNW_cpu/cpu386 done
request offline SUNW_cpu/cpu390 done
request offline SUNW_cpu/cpu387 done
request offline SUNW_cpu/cpu391 done
unconfigure SB12
unconfigure SB12 done
notify remove SUNW_cpu/cpu384
notify remove SUNW_cpu/cpu388
notify remove SUNW_cpu/cpu385

request offline SUNW_cpu/cpu389 done
request offline SUNW_cpu/cpu386 done
request offline SUNW_cpu/cpu390 done
request offline SUNW_cpu/cpu387 done
request offline SUNW_cpu/cpu391 done
unconfigure SB12
unconfigure SB12 done
notify remove SUNW_cpu/cpu384
notify remove SUNW_cpu/cpu388
notify remove SUNW_cpu/cpu385
notify remove SUNW_cpu/cpu389
notify remove SUNW_cpu/cpu386
notify remove SUNW_cpu/cpu390
notify remove SUNW_cpu/cpu387
notify remove SUNW_cpu/cpu391
notify remove SUNW_cpu/cpu384 done
notify remove SUNW_cpu/cpu388 done
notify remove SUNW_cpu/cpu385 done
notify remove SUNW_cpu/cpu389 done
notify remove SUNW_cpu/cpu386 done
notify remove SUNW_cpu/cpu390 done
notify remove SUNW_cpu/cpu387 done
notify remove SUNW_cpu/cpu391 done
notify capacity change (8 cpus)
notify capacity change (4194304 pages)
notify capacity change SB12 done
notify resume SUNW_OS
notify resume SUNW_OS done
e25k>

Del lado del sistema operativo ( parado en la consola) muestra estos mensajes ( me freezo unos 5 o 10 minutos el OS )
root@psun5ads #
DR: suspending user threads...

DR: checking devices...
DR: suspending drivers...
suspending scsa,00.bvhci@g60050768019901b400000000000004dd (aka ssd)
suspending scsa,00.bvhci@g60050768019901b400000000000004e1 (aka ssd)
suspending scsa,00.bvhci@g60050768019901b400000000000004e0 (aka ssd)
suspending scsa,00.bvhci@g60050768019901b400000000000004df (aka ssd)
suspending scsa,00.bvhci@g60050768019901b400000000000004de (aka ssd)
suspending memory-controller@140,400000 (aka mc-us3)
suspending memory-controller@141,400000 (aka mc-us3)
suspending memory-controller@142,400000 (aka mc-us3)
suspending memory-controller@143,400000 (aka mc-us3)
suspending pci108e,c416@2 (aka sbbc)
suspending pci100b,35@0 (aka ce)
suspending pci100b,35@1 (aka ce)
suspending sd@8,0
suspending sd@9,0
suspending sd@a,0
suspending sd@b,0
suspending ses@5,0
suspending pci1000,b@2 (aka glm)
suspending pci1000,b@2,1 (aka glm)
suspending pciclass,060400@1 (aka pci_pci)
suspending pci108e,1101@3,1 (aka eri)
suspending pciclass,0c0310@3,3 (aka ohci)
suspending pciclass,060400@1 (aka pci_pci)
suspending pci108e,8002@15c,700000 (aka pcisch)
suspending pci108e,8002@15c,600000 (aka pcisch)
suspending pci100b,35@0 (aka ce)
suspending pci100b,35@1 (aka ce)
suspending pci100b,35@2 (aka ce)
suspending pci100b,35@3 (aka ce)
suspending pciclass,060400@1 (aka pci_pci)
suspending pci108e,8002@15d,700000 (aka pcisch)
suspending fp@0,0
suspending pci1077,2422@1 (aka qlc)
suspending scsiclass,01@w500507630f415635,0 (aka st)
suspending scsiclass,01@w500507630f415632,0 (aka st)
suspending scsiclass,01@w500507630f415643,0 (aka st)
suspending scsiclass,01@w500507630f415634,0 (aka st)
suspending scsiclass,01@w500507630f415644,0 (aka st)
suspending scsiclass,01@w500507630f415633,0 (aka st)
suspending pci1077,2422@1,1 (aka qlc)
suspending pci108e,8002@15d,600000 (aka pcisch)
suspending memory-controller@180,400000 (aka mc-us3)
suspending memory-controller@181,400000 (aka mc-us3)
suspending memory-controller@182,400000 (aka mc-us3)
suspending memory-controller@183,400000 (aka mc-us3)
suspending pci108e,c416@2 (aka sbbc)
suspending pci108e,1101@3,1 (aka eri)
suspending pciclass,0c0310@3,3 (aka ohci)
suspending pciclass,060400@1 (aka pci_pci)
suspending pci108e,8002@19c,700000 (aka pcisch)
suspending pci108e,8002@19c,600000 (aka pcisch)
suspending pci108e,8002@19d,700000 (aka pcisch)
suspending fp@0,0
suspending pci1077,2422@1 (aka qlc)
suspending fp@0,0
suspending pci1077,2422@1,1 (aka qlc)
suspending pci108e,8002@19d,600000 (aka pcisch)
suspending wrsm@ffff,0
suspending wrsm@100
suspending wrsm@101
suspending wrsm@102
suspending wrsm@103
suspending wrsm@104
suspending wrsm@105
suspending wrsm@106
suspending wrsm@107
suspending wrsm@108
suspending wrsm@109
suspending wrsm@110
suspending wrsm@111
suspending wrsm@112
suspending wrsm@113
suspending wrsm@114
suspending wrsm@115
suspending iosram@10,900000 (aka iosram)
suspending iosram@10,900000 (aka iosram)
suspending SUNW,axq@15e,0 (aka axq)
suspending SUNW,axq@15f,0 (aka axq)
suspending SUNW,axq@19e,0 (aka axq)
suspending SUNW,axq@19f,0 (aka axq)
resuming SUNW,axq@19f,0 (aka axq)
resuming SUNW,axq@19e,0 (aka axq)
resuming SUNW,axq@15f,0 (aka axq)
resuming SUNW,axq@15e,0 (aka axq)
resuming iosram@10,900000 (aka iosram)
resuming iosram@10,900000 (aka iosram)
resuming wrsm@115
resuming wrsm@114
resuming wrsm@113
resuming wrsm@112
resuming wrsm@111
resuming wrsm@110
resuming wrsm@109
resuming wrsm@108
resuming wrsm@107
resuming wrsm@106
resuming wrsm@105
resuming wrsm@102
resuming wrsm@101
resuming wrsm@100
resuming wrsm@ffff,0
resuming pci108e,8002@19d,600000 (aka pcisch)
resuming pci1077,2422@1,1 (aka qlc)
resuming fp@0,0
resuming pci1077,2422@1 (aka qlc)
resuming fp@0,0
resuming pci108e,8002@19d,700000 (aka pcisch)
resuming pci108e,8002@19c,600000 (aka pcisch)
resuming pci108e,8002@19c,700000 (aka pcisch)
resuming pciclass,060400@1 (aka pci_pci)
resuming pciclass,0c0310@3,3 (aka ohci)
resuming pci108e,1101@3,1 (aka eri)
resuming pci108e,c416@2 (aka sbbc)
resuming memory-controller@183,400000 (aka mc-us3)
resuming memory-controller@182,400000 (aka mc-us3)
resuming memory-controller@181,400000 (aka mc-us3)
resuming memory-controller@180,400000 (aka mc-us3)
resuming pci108e,8002@15d,600000 (aka pcisch)
resuming pci1077,2422@1,1 (aka qlc)
resuming fp@0,0
resuming scsiclass,01@w500507630f415642,0 (aka st)
resuming scsiclass,01@w500507630f415641,0 (aka st)
resuming scsiclass,01@w500507630f415631,0 (aka st)
resuming scsiclass,01@w500507630f415645,0 (aka st)
resuming scsiclass,01@w500507630f415633,0 (aka st)
resuming scsiclass,01@w500507630f415644,0 (aka st)
resuming scsiclass,01@w500507630f415634,0 (aka st)
resuming scsiclass,01@w500507630f415643,0 (aka st)
resuming pci1077,2422@1 (aka qlc)
resuming fp@0,0
resuming pci108e,8002@15d,700000 (aka pcisch)
resuming pciclass,060400@1 (aka pci_pci)
resuming pci100b,35@3 (aka ce)
resuming pci100b,35@2 (aka ce)
resuming pci100b,35@1 (aka ce)
resuming pci100b,35@0 (aka ce)
resuming pci108e,8002@15c,600000 (aka pcisch)
resuming pci108e,8002@15c,700000 (aka pcisch)
resuming pciclass,060400@1 (aka pci_pci)
resuming pciclass,0c0310@3,3 (aka ohci)
resuming pci108e,1101@3,1 (aka eri)
resuming pciclass,060400@1 (aka pci_pci)
resuming pci1000,b@2,1 (aka glm)
resuming pci1000,b@2 (aka glm)
resuming ses@5,0
resuming sd@b,0
resuming sd@a,0
resuming sd@9,0
resuming sd@8,0
resuming pci100b,35@1 (aka ce)
resuming pci100b,35@0 (aka ce)
Jan 9 20:33:11 psun5ads eri: SUNW,eri0 : No response from Ethernet network : Link down -- cable problem?
Jan 9 20:33:29 psun5ads eri: SUNW,eri1 : 100 Mbps half duplex link up
resuming pci108e,c416@2 (aka sbbc)
resuming memory-controller@143,400000 (aka mc-us3)
resuming memory-controller@142,400000 (aka mc-us3)
resuming memory-controller@141,400000 (aka mc-us3)
resuming memory-controller@140,400000 (aka mc-us3)
resuming scsa,00.bvhci@g60050768019901b400000000000004de (aka ssd)
resuming scsa,00.bvhci@g60050768019901b400000000000004df (aka ssd)
resuming scsa,00.bvhci@g60050768019901b400000000000004e0 (aka ssd)
resuming scsa,00.bvhci@g60050768019901b400000000000004e1 (aka ssd)
resuming scsa,00.bvhci@g60050768019901b400000000000004dd (aka ssd)
DR: resuming user threads...
Jan 9 20:33:49 psun5ads scsi: ASC: 0x29 (power on, reset, or bus reset occurred), ASCQ: 0x0, FRU: 0x0
DR: resume COMPLETED
Jan 9 20:33:57 psun5ads dman: NOTICE: dman0 Link up


Luego , desde la SC con un showboards -d F ( donde F es el dominio que le voy a sacar la SB )
SB12 On V3CPU Active Passed F

e25k-5-sc0:sms-svc:12> deleteboard SB12

disconnect SB12
disconnect SB12 done
poweroff SB12
poweroff SB12 done
SB12 successfully unassigned.
e25k-5-sc0:sms-svc:13>
showboards -d F ( recien ahora muestra la SB12 apagada y lista para ser usada o extraida )
SB12 Off V3CPU Available Unknown Isolated